Jammu and Kashmir Chief Minister Omar Abdullah addressed the Jammu and Kashmir National Conference workers during a party meeting. The newly elected members of the Jammu and Kashmir Assembly were administered oath by Pro-tem Speaker Mubarak Gul, with Chief Minister Omar Abdullah taking the pledge in the Kashmiri language. The Chief Minister won both the Budgam and Ganderbal Assembly constituencies in the elections. The National Conference now has a reduced strength in the House but still has a comfortable majority with the support of other parties. Omar Abdullah, who had faced criticism for not being fluent in Kashmiri, took the oath in Kashmiri language, showing his dedication to improving his language skills. The oath-taking ceremony marked an end to a six-year-long legislative hiatus.
